Camera: Add debug command for zoom override
Add a "adb shell cmd" debug command to force SETTINGS_OVERRIDE_OFF or
SETTINGS_OVERRIDE_ZOOM. This makes testing of 3P apps easier.
Test: adb shell cmd media.camera set-zoom-override
